How Hypnotherapy Works

  • Abstract geometric design with overlapping circular lines on a light background.

    Step 1: Discovery Call (20 minutes)

    We’ll talk about what you’re carrying and whether hypnotherapy feels like the right fit.

  • Abstract geometric design with interlocking circles and squares on a beige background.

    Step 2: Intake + First Session (90 minutes)

    We’ll gently access the subconscious mind and begin shifting core beliefs.

  • Abstract line art pattern in beige on a light background

    Step 3: Ongoing Sessions (60 minutes)

    Most clients benefit from 1–3 focused sessions about a month apart. Each includes a personalized recording to support integration.

Hypnotherapy Near Me: Frequently Asked Questions

  • The average cost of hypnotherapy ranges from $100 to $300 per session. Packages may vary depending on the practitioner’s experience, location, and the length of sessions.
